Vestfold og Telemark's Absolute Essentials

Vestfold og Telemark's Absolute Essentials

Vestfold and Telemark showcase Norway’s diverse heritage, featuring the 13th-century Heddal Stave Church—the country's largest—and the Vemork power plant, central to WWII’s heavy water sabotage. Natural landmarks include the 1,883-meter Gaustatoppen peak and the coastal rock formations of Verdens Ende. The region is also home to Mølen’s ancient stone burial mounds and the historic Telemark Canal, representing a transition from medieval timber architecture to significant industrial and geological history.

Norwegian Heritage Churches

Norwegian Heritage Churches

This collection features the architectural diversity of Vestfold and Telemark, ranging from the monumental Heddal Stave Church—Norway’s largest—to medieval stone structures like Berg stenkirke and Botne kirke. The list highlights 12th-century Romanesque designs, 18th-century Rococo garrison churches, and traditional 19th-century timber constructions. These sites offer a direct look at the evolution of Norwegian ecclesiastical history, showcasing intricate wood carvings, octagonal floor plans, and preserved stone masonry across the region.

Norway's Outdoor Gems

Norway's Outdoor Gems

This collection features the diverse terrain of Vestfold and Telemark, ranging from the 1,883-meter peak of Gaustatoppen to the 350-meter vertical drop at Ravnejuvet. The list includes several traditional Norwegian Trekking Association (DNT) cabins like Haukeliseter and Mogen, which serve as gateways to the Hardangervidda plateau. Visitors can explore historical mining sites at Glasergruva, serene lakes like Ulvsvann and Svartangen, and granite peaks such as Skuggenatten.
